Table 17 : Rating of Attributes Sought by Anglers on the Great Lakes When Selecting the Places Where They Fish
Attribute Ontario resident Mean Score Nonresident Mean Score All Anglers Mean Score
Water Quality 4.3 4.3 4.3
Natural beauty of the area 3.7 4.1 3.7
Presence of wildlife 3.3 3.5 3.4
Places to fish from shore 3.2 2.2 3.1
Lack of angler crowding 3.8 3.8 3.8
Absence of other recreationists 3.2 3.2 3.2
Nearness to food and lodging 2.4 2.7 2.4
Quality of facilities 2.2 2.5 2.2
Boat launching - marina 3.1 3.1 3.1
Other recreational facilities 2.1 2.1 2.1
Bait and tackele shops 2.6 2.6 2.6
Parking availability 3.2 2.7 3.1
Cost factor 3.4 3.2 3.4
Lack of pollutants in fish 4.4 4.2 4.4
Size of fish 3.5 3.9 3.6
Chance for a trophy fish 2.9 3.6 3.0
Catch rate of all fish 2.8 3.4 2.9
Catch rate of fish you can keep 2.6 2.9 2.6
Presence of favorite species 3.8 4.1 3.8
Variety of species available 3.3 3.4 3.3
Distance - travel time 3.2 2.9 3.2
Information about the area 3.1 3.0 3.0

* numbers of participants are those who fished anywhere on the Great Lakes system
